Title: Hiroshi Itatani: Innovator in Photosensitive Materials and Superconducting Circuits
Introduction
Hiroshi Itatani is a prominent inventor based in Yokohama, Japan. He holds a total of eight patents, showcasing his significant contributions to the fields of materials science and integrated circuit technology. His innovative work has led to advancements in photosensitive materials and superconducting circuits.
Latest Patents
One of Itatani's latest patents is a negative photosensitive polyimide composition and method for forming images. This composition is solvent soluble and exhibits excellent adhesiveness, heat resistance, mechanical properties, and flexibility. It demonstrates characteristics of alkali-soluble highly sensitive negative-type photoresist upon irradiation with light. The composition includes a photo radical initiator and a solvent-soluble polyimide that shows negative-type photosensitivity in the presence of the photo radical initiator.
Another significant patent is for a superconducting integrated circuit and the method for its fabrication. This integrated circuit consists of a substrate and a multilayer structure formed on the substrate, which includes a lower superconducting electrode, a tunnel barrier, and an upper superconducting electrode. The insulating layer is made of a high-resolution, photosensitive, solvent-soluble organic insulating material, and the method involves several steps, including the deposition of the multilayer and the formation of via holes for electrical contacts.
Career Highlights
Hiroshi Itatani has worked with notable organizations such as Pi R&D Co., Ltd. and the National Institute of Advanced Industrial Science and Technology. His experience in these institutions has allowed him to develop and refine his innovative ideas, contributing to his reputation as a leading inventor in his field.
Collaborations
Throughout his career, Itatani has collaborated with esteemed colleagues, including Shunichi Matsumoto and Masahiro Aoyagi. These collaborations have further enriched his work and expanded the impact of his inventions.
